RDS in Flight presents a hands-on session on critiquing and creating a DMP and ZivaHub record In-Person

The RDS-in-Flight session for 17 September will be a hands-on session on critiquing and creating a DMP and ZivaHub record for a hypothetical masters' student. In this session, participants will work in small groups to read through an extract from a master’s proposal document and abstract, available here: https://figshare.com/s/ab5f4a3dd9c8eb3f2122

(You are not required to read the extract before the session, but it would help.)

This session will use a Humanities example, but all librarians are welcome to join as many of the basic principles will be the same. The intended outcome of the process is that participants will understand how to create a DMP using a Master’s proposal as an example, and ideally will be able to start thinking of how they would like to customise a DMP template for their faculty. Future RDS-in-Flight sessions will have sessions using extracts from other documents
